Output 3355907e32b1576294b2e1155c3c803926a0ae7dcb7c9183123e75226f79dd9f:2

value
102935339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d6c01b7d6ec0e35c43c9f2217e27eec606cf7d OP_EQUAL
address
MU2r9kfPuqSNRzcDE8WUVPxxZ1oxsyBT7E
transaction
3355907e32b1576294b2e1155c3c803926a0ae7dcb7c9183123e75226f79dd9f
spent
true